Delirium is a common complication in elderly patients after surgery. And its occurrence is associated with worse outcomes. The causes of delirium are multifactorial but may include pain, stress response and inflammation. Dexamethasone is commonly used to prevent the occurrence of postoperative nausea and vomiting. In a randomized controlled trial, small-dose dexamethasone (8 mg) administered before anesthesia induction improved the quality of recovery in patients after cardiac surgery. Flurbiprofen axetil is commonly used to improve postoperative analgesia while decreasing the requirement of opioids. In a randomized trial of the investigators, combined use of flurbiprofen axetil with sufentanil for postoperative analgesia reduced delirium in elderly patients after orthopedic surgery. The purpose of this 2 plus 2 factorial randomized controlled trial is to test the hypothesis that combined use of dexamethasone and flurbiprofen axetil may reduce delirium in elderly patients after lung cancer surgery.

Surgical resection is the first choice treatment for patients with non-small-cell lung cancer. Despite of advances in surgical techniques, the long-term survival rate of postoperative patient is far from optimal. In a recent retrospective cohort study of the applicants, 588 patients after surgery for non-small-cell lung cancer were followed up for a medium of 5.2 years. The results showed that perioperative use of dexamethasone was associated with prolonged survival; perioperative use of flurbiprofen axetil was also associated with a slightly longer survival but not statistically significant. Further analysis showed that combined administration of dexamethasone and flurbiprofen axetil had additive effect in prolonging survival. We hypothesize that, for patients undergoing surgery for non-small-cell lung cancer, perioperative administration of dexamethasone and flurbiprofen axetil may improve long-term survival. However, evidences from randomized controlled trials are still lacking in this aspect.
NSCLC patients with metastatic disease who have failed at least one prior treatment and have a minimum of two metastatic lesions (at least one measurable), are eligible if they have an ECOG Performance Status of 0-1. Patients will receive on Day 1, ipilimumab (every 6 weeks) concurrently with radiation (6Gy x 5 fractions). Nivolumab (every 2 weeks) will be given in addition to ipilimumab on day 22.
The main objective of the dose-escalation parts of the trial is to determine the maximum tolerated dose (MTD), based on the frequency of patients experiencing dose-limiting toxicities (DLTs), and/or the recommended dose for further development of BI 891065 monotherapy as well as of BI 891065 in combination with BI 754091, and to evaluate its safety and tolerability by monitoring the occurrence and severity of adverse events (AEs). Secondary objectives are the determination of the pharmacokinetic (PK) profile of BI 891065 monotherapy as well as of BI 891065 in combination with BI 754091, and the preliminary assessment of anti-tumour activity.
This study is to assess the safety and tolerability, and to assess the preliminary clinical benefit of NKTR-214 when combined with pembrolizumab (KEYTRUDA®) with or without chemotherapy. The study is comprised of two groups; dose optimization and dose expansion cohorts. Dose Optimization included first-line and second-line advanced or metastatic solid tumors including non-small cell lung cancer (NSCLC) The dose expansion cohort will include first-line NSCLC patients.

This study evaluated ADCT-502 in participants with Advanced Solid Tumors with HER2 Expression. Participants participated in a dose-escalation phase (Part 1) and were due to participate in the dose expansion phase (Part 2). In Part 2, patients were due to receive the dose level identified in Part 1, but the study was terminated prior to the beginning of Part 2.
